Preparation
- Heat your oven to 400°F. Lightly oil a baking dish, or spoon a thin layer of marinara on the bottom if you want a saucier bake.
- In a bowl, mix ricotta, garlic, herbs, parmesan, lemon zest, a pinch of salt, and pepper. Adjust salt if needed.
- Lay the chicken cutlets out. Season both sides with salt and pepper. Spread the filling across each cutlet, leaving a small border.
- Roll each piece up snugly, seam side down in the baking dish. Use toothpicks if necessary.
- Drizzle olive oil over the top or spoon marinara around the rolls, but not too much if you want browning.
Cooking
- Bake for about 25 to 30 minutes until the chicken reaches 165°F. Broil for 1 to 2 minutes at the end for browning if desired.
- Rest for 5 minutes before slicing.
Notes
These rolls can be prepared ahead of time and stored in the fridge before baking. For meal prep, reheat gently with a splash of sauce.
